Marbled Banana Bars

Total Time: 35 mins Preparation Time: 15 mins Cook Time: 20 mins

Ingredients

  • 1 cup sugar
  • 1/2 cup butter, softened
  • 1 1/2 cups very ripe bananas, mashed
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 1/2 cups fl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
  • powdered sugar, for dusting (optional)
  • frosting, of choice (optional)

Recipe

  • 1 heat oven to 350*f. grease and flour a 13x9" baking pan.
  • 2 cream together the butter and sugar in a large bowl using an electric mixer on medium speed until fluffy.
  • 3 add bananas, egg, and vanilla; blend well.
  • 4 reduce mixer speed to low; add the flour, baking powder, baking soda, and salt.
  • 5 blend until mixed; don't overbeat.
  • 6 drop 1 1/2 cups of the batter by spoonfuls into the prepared pan.
  • 7 to the remaining batter in the bowl, add cocoa powder; blend at low speed until mixed inches.
  • 8 drop spoonfuls of the chocolate batter in the pan over the banana batter; gently swirl batters using a knife.
  • 9 bake for 20-25 minutes, or until a toothpick tests done; cool completely on a wire rack.
  • 10 cut into bars and dust with powdered sugar. or, frost then cut into bars.
